In today’s competitive digital landscape, simply creating an e-learning website is not enough. With thousands of online courses, learning platforms, and educational blogs competing for attention, visibility has become the real challenge. This is where search engine optimization (SEO) plays a critical role.
Optimizing an e-learning website for search engines ensures that your content reaches the right audience—students, professionals, and lifelong learners actively searching for knowledge. Whether you run an online course platform, an educational blog, or a training portal, mastering SEO can significantly boost your traffic, engagement, and conversions.
Let’s explore how to optimize your e-learning website effectively for search engines in a practical, human-friendly way.
SEO is not just about ranking higher on search engines—it’s about delivering value to users. For e-learning platforms, this means helping learners find the exact course or information they need.
When your website is optimized:
Your courses appear in relevant search results
You attract high-intent learners
You build authority in your niche
You increase enrollments organically
Unlike paid ads, SEO provides long-term benefits, making it essential for sustainable growth.
Keyword research is the foundation of any successful SEO strategy. For e-learning websites, the focus should be on understanding what your audience is searching for.
Instead of targeting broad keywords like “online courses,” go for specific, intent-driven phrases such as:
“best digital marketing course for beginners”
"Learn Python online with a certificate.”
“free SEO course for students”
Using reliable SEO tools can help you identify high-volume, low-competition keywords, analyze search intent, and discover trending topics in your niche.
Content is the backbone of your e-learning platform. Search engines prioritize websites that provide valuable, informative, and engaging content.
Focus on:
Writing detailed course descriptions
Publishing blog posts related to your courses
Creating guides, tutorials, and case studies
Updating content regularly
Make sure your content is:
Easy to understand
Well-structured with headings
Rich in relevant keywords (but not overstuffed)
Designed to solve real problems
Remember, your goal is not just to rank but to teach.
On-page SEO ensures that search engines understand your content clearly. Key elements to focus on include:
Write compelling titles with primary keywords. Your meta descriptions should encourage users to click.
Organize your content using proper headings to improve readability and SEO.
Keep URLs clean and keyword-rich. For example:
yourwebsite.com/learn-digital-marketing
Use descriptive file names and alt text for images to improve accessibility and ranking.
Speed matters—especially in e-learning. A slow website can frustrate users and increase bounce rates.
To improve performance:
Compress images
Use caching techniques
Choose reliable hosting
Minimize unnecessary scripts
A fast-loading website improves user experience and boosts your search rankings.
A large percentage of learners access courses via mobile devices. If your website lacks mobile optimization, you risk losing a significant audience.
Ensure:
Responsive design
Easy navigation on small screens
Fast mobile loading speed
Search engines prioritize mobile-friendly websites, making this a crucial factor.
Internal linking helps search engines understand your website structure and keeps users engaged.
For example:
Link blog posts to relevant courses
Connect related topics
Guide users through a learning journey
This improves SEO and increases time spent on your site.
Technical SEO ensures that your website is straightforward for search engines to crawl and index.
Key aspects include:
XML sitemap submission
Fixing broken links
Using HTTPS for security
Improving crawlability
Even the best content won’t rank if search engines can’t properly access your site.
Backlinks are one of the most important ranking factors. When reputable websites link to your content, it signals trust and authority.
You can build backlinks by:
Guest posting on educational blogs
Collaborating with influencers
Publishing research or original content
Sharing valuable resources
Quality matters more than quantity—focus on earning links from credible sources.
With the rise of voice assistants and AI, search behavior is changing. People now search using conversational queries like
“What is the best course to learn coding?”
“How can I learn SEO online?”
To optimize:
Use natural language in your content
Answer common questions
Include FAQ sections
This helps your content appear in featured snippets and voice search results.
SEO is not a one-time task—it’s an ongoing process. Regularly monitor your performance to understand what’s working and what needs improvement.
Track:
Organic traffic
Keyword rankings
Bounce rate
Conversion rates
Use analytics data to refine your strategy and stay ahead of competitors.
Optimizing an e-learning website for search engines is a blend of strategy, creativity, and consistency. It’s not just about algorithms—it’s about understanding your audience and delivering real value.
By focusing on keyword research, high-quality content, technical performance, and user experience, you can create a platform that not only ranks well but also truly educates and engages learners.
In the fast-growing world of online education, SEO is your most powerful tool for long-term success. Start implementing these strategies today, and you’ll build a strong digital presence that continues to grow over time.